a1d7c07c50f1d895337de121680ea672b261c058 max Mon Aug 17 02:26:36 2026 -0700 escape reflected/echoed user input across several CGIs (XSS), refs #38057 Route user-, DB- and hub-derived values through htmlEncode (HTML/attribute text), cgiEncode (values composed into URLs), jsonStringEscape (values placed in a JS string literal inside an inline script) or, for hgMirror, the existing mustBeClean sanitizer.
